CATALOG MODE V2

This extension is useful for those who just want to show their products and no to sell them.
It globally removes the add to cart button, and it disables the ability to place an order.
You can turn it on or off in the admin section. You can add custom selectors, so it works better with custom theme.
Select to hide the elements with css or jQuery only.

Features:

- Turns your webshop to a catalog website
- Disables buy functions (Checkout and Cart pages cannot be reached).
- Add your own selectors, that the module should hide.
- Select if only hide via CSS or remove the element with jQuery, or both.
- Multi Store support.
- Multi language support (included hungarian language file)

Prerequirements:

- VQMod (2.3.2)

Update:

- Connect using a FTP program to your hosting/server account and browse the root of your OpenCart installation folder.
- Upload the contents of "upload" folder, to OpenCart's root folder. If you get file replacement warnings, double check to make sure you are not replacing any critical files (if you had an older version of the modules already installed, you will need to replace the old files).
- Enter OpenCart's administration menu, Extensions > Modules and "Edit" the module
- Save your settings

Installation:

- First you need install vQmod (http://code.google.com/p/vqmod/)
- Extract the downloaded archive
- Connect using a FTP program to your hosting/server account and browse the root of your OpenCart installation folder.
- Upload the contents of "upload" folder, to OpenCart's root folder. If you get file replacement warnings, double check to make sure you are not replacing any critical files (if you had an older version of the modules already installed, you will need to replace the old files).
- Enter OpenCart's administration menu, Extensions > Modules and "Install" the module
- Configure the module.

Compatibility:

This version is tested with OpenCart 1.5.6.*, 1.5.5.*, 1.5.4.*, 1.5.3.*, 1.5.2.*, 1.5.1.*

Translation:

The english translation file is located at "admin/language/english/module/catalog_mode.php"
